What is a hardware associate?

Hardware Associates are retail employees who specialize in assisting customers with hardware products and home improvement supplies. They help customers locate items, provide product information, and advise on the best tools or materials for specific projects. Additionally, Hardware Associates may be responsible for stocking shelves, maintaining store displays, and ensuring the sales floor is organized. Their role is vital in providing excellent customer service and supporting the overall operations of hardware or home improvement stores.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a hardware associate,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Hardware Associate, you need basic knowledge of hardware products, inventory management, and customer service,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with point-of-sale (POS) systems, inventory tracking software, and product stocking tools is typically required. Strong communication, problem-solving abilities, and a helpful attitude are standout soft skills in this role. These skills and qualities ensure efficient operations, accurate inventory, and excellent customer experiences in retail hardware environments.

What are some typical challenges hardware associates face when assisting customers in a retail hardware environment?

Hardware Associates often encounter challenges such as helping customers find the right products for specific projects, especially when customers are unfamiliar with technical terms or materials. They must stay knowledgeable about a wide range of products, keep up with inventory changes, and sometimes troubleshoot basic DIY questions on the spot. Effective communication and patience are essential, as the role requires explaining complex information in simple terms and ensuring customers leave with the correct items for their needs.

Job description

Position Overview

We are seeking a motivated and detail-oriented Associate AOCS Engineer to support the development, testing, and operation of advanced spacecraft control systems. This role will contribute to software and hardware initiatives, assist with system validation activities, and support ongoing operational performance for space systems across various lifecycle stages. 

Key Responsibilities:

  • Develop and maintain attitude control software and simulation tools
  • Design, execute, and document unit-level and system-level software testing against defined requirements
  • Support hardware-in-the-loop simulations and probabilistic performance analyses
  • Contribute to guidance, navigation, and control (GNC) subsystem design and evaluation
  • Maintain and review technical documentation to ensure completeness and traceability
  • Assist in evaluating integration, testing outcomes, and on-orbit anomalies for safety and performance considerations
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to support system integration and operational readiness
